Enum CertificateIssuanceConfig.KeyAlgorithm (0.48.0)

public enum CertificateIssuanceConfig.KeyAlgorithm extends Enum<CertificateIssuanceConfig.KeyAlgorithm> implements ProtocolMessageEnum

The type of keypair to generate.

Protobuf enum google.cloud.certificatemanager.v1.CertificateIssuanceConfig.KeyAlgorithm

Implements

ProtocolMessageEnum

Static Fields

Name Description
ECDSA_P256

Specifies ECDSA with curve P256.

ECDSA_P256 = 4;

ECDSA_P256_VALUE

Specifies ECDSA with curve P256.

ECDSA_P256 = 4;

KEY_ALGORITHM_UNSPECIFIED

Unspecified key algorithm.

KEY_ALGORITHM_UNSPECIFIED = 0;

KEY_ALGORITHM_UNSPECIFIED_VALUE

Unspecified key algorithm.

KEY_ALGORITHM_UNSPECIFIED = 0;

RSA_2048

Specifies RSA with a 2048-bit modulus.

RSA_2048 = 1;

RSA_2048_VALUE

Specifies RSA with a 2048-bit modulus.

RSA_2048 = 1;

UNRECOGNIZED

Static Methods

Name Description
forNumber(int value)
getDescriptor()
internalGetValueMap()
valueOf(Descriptors.EnumValueDescriptor desc)
valueOf(int value)

Deprecated. Use #forNumber(int) instead.

valueOf(String name)
values()

Methods

Name Description
getDescriptorForType()
getNumber()
getValueDescriptor()